The Growing Demand for HVAC Services in Bolivia
Bolivia's diverse geography creates a unique set of climate challenges that make professional heating, ventilation, and air conditioning services more important than ever. From the cool highlands of La Paz and El Alto to the warm, humid lowlands of Santa Cruz and Trinidad, residents and businesses experience a remarkable range of temperatures throughout the year. As urbanization accelerates and commercial construction expands, the demand for dependable HVAC solutions continues to rise. Homeowners want comfortable living spaces, while hotels, offices, hospitals, and industrial facilities depend on stable indoor climates to operate efficiently.

Industry Trends Shaping the Future
The Bolivian HVAC sector is evolving alongside global trends toward sustainability and digital innovation. Energy efficiency has become a central concern as electricity costs rise and environmental awareness grows. Inverter technology, which adjusts compressor speed to match cooling demand, is gaining popularity for its ability to reduce power consumption significantly.
Smart climate control is another emerging trend, with more households and businesses adopting systems that can be managed through mobile applications. There is also growing interest in eco-friendly refrigerants that minimize environmental impact. How to Choose the Right HVAC Partner
When selecting an HVAC company in Bolivia, clients should consider the provider's experience, certifications, and range of services. It is wise to request detailed quotations and ask about warranty coverage and maintenance plans. Reliable companies are transparent about pricing and provide clear explanations of the work required.
Customer reviews and references offer valuable insight into a company's reliability and quality of work. Prospective clients should also evaluate response times, especially if they require emergency support. Ultimately, the right partner combines technical skill with strong customer service and a commitment to long-term performance.
